Instagram Stories Feature

In this project, we are going to create a database for the Instagram stories feature, populate it, and retrieve some information from it. Accordingly, the project is divided into three chapters, one for each of the steps.

Here are the requirements for this project:

  1. Users should be able to put stories on their profiles.
  2. A story should consist of a video or picture.
  3. The story should have a title and a description.
  4. Users should have an option to save the stories as memories.
  5. If not saved as a memory a story should get removed after 24 hours.
  6. Users should be able to see other users’ stories.
  7. Users should be able to like each other’s stories.